Cisco DWDM line cards contain tunable coherent optical transceivers (CFP2-DCO or QSFP-DD) that use advanced DSP chips for coherent modulation (DP-QPSK, DP-16QAM). The DSP chips in coherent optical transceivers are among the most gold-rich components in telecommunications equipment. The line card PCB features multiple high-speed SerDes interfaces and precision analog circuits for optical power monitoring.

Optical network upgrades from 10G/40G to 100G/400G coherent systems, carrier network modernization, and the replacement of older Cisco ONS platforms with NCS 2000 and NCS 1000 series equipment.
DWDM line cards from carrier environments are typically in excellent condition. Coherent optical transceivers (if present) may have significant separate resale value — evaluate before scrapping.
